Summary

The Dow Jones North America Select Junior Gas Index is a stock market index that tracks the performance of the junior oil and gas companies in North America. The index is composed of 100 companies that are selected based on their market capitalization, trading volume, and financial performance. The index is weighted by market capitalization, and it is calculated on a daily basis.


The Dow Jones North America Select Junior Gas Index is designed to provide investors with a benchmark for the performance of the junior oil and gas sector. The index is used by investors to track the performance of their investments, and it is also used by analysts to evaluate the performance of the sector. The index is a valuable tool for investors who are looking to gain exposure to the junior oil and gas sector.

Dow Jones North America Select Junior Gas: Potential Growth Amidst Market Challenges

The Dow Jones North America Select Junior Gas index, tracking the performance of small-cap gas exploration and production companies in North America, is poised for potential growth in the coming months. Favorable market conditions, such as rising natural gas prices driven by increasing global demand and supply chain disruptions, are anticipated to support the index's upward trajectory.


Furthermore, the transition towards cleaner energy sources is expected to bolster the demand for natural gas as a transitional fuel. Natural gas emits significantly lower greenhouse gases compared to other fossil fuels, making it an attractive option for countries aiming to reduce their carbon footprint while ensuring energy security. This trend is likely to drive sustained demand for natural gas, benefiting companies within the Dow Jones North America Select Junior Gas index.


However, the index's performance may also be influenced by broader macroeconomic factors. Global economic growth, interest rate fluctuations, and geopolitical uncertainties could impact the demand for natural gas and affect the index's trajectory. Additionally, the availability of alternative energy sources, such as renewable energy, could pose competitive challenges to the industry's long-term growth prospects.


Overall, the Dow Jones North America Select Junior Gas index is expected to benefit from favorable market conditions and the increasing demand for natural gas as a transitional fuel. However, investors should note that the index's performance may be subject to broader economic and industry-specific headwinds. Close monitoring of market developments and a comprehensive understanding of the risks and potential rewards associated with investing in this index are crucial for making informed investment decisions.

*An aggregate rating for an index summarizes the overall sentiment towards the companies it includes. This rating is calculated by considering individual ratings assigned to each stock within the index. By taking an average of these ratings, weighted by each stock's importance in the index, a single score is generated. This aggregate rating offers a simplified view of how the index's performance is generally perceived.

Bullish Sentiment Drives Dow Jones North America Select Junior Gas Index Risk Assessment Higher

The Dow Jones North America Select Junior Gas Index, which tracks the performance of small to medium-sized gas exploration and production companies in North America, has recently come under scrutiny for its elevated risk assessment. This increase in risk is primarily driven by the heightened geopolitical tensions surrounding Russia's invasion of Ukraine and the potential for supply disruptions and price volatility in the global gas market.


The index's exposure to a small number of highly leveraged companies, as well as its focus on gas-related activities in politically unstable regions, has exacerbated these risks. Additionally, the rising interest rate environment has led to increased borrowing costs for these companies, further straining their financial positions.


Despite these risks, the index has performed relatively well in recent months, supported by strong natural gas prices and increased demand for gas as a transition fuel in the face of global energy security concerns. However, analysts caution that these tailwinds may not be sustainable in the long term, and the index remains susceptible to significant downside risks.


To mitigate these risks, investors should consider diversifying their portfolios by investing in a broader range of energy companies and asset classes. Additionally, they should pay close attention to geopolitical developments and the potential impact they may have on the global gas market. In the current environment, a balanced approach that incorporates both risk management and potential growth opportunities is recommended.
